Re: [VAL] towing caravel with mid-60's muscle car
My parents had a Caravel that I towed with my 1988 Lincoln Town Car. We also
towed the 21' Globetrotter with it and had no problems with it and got good
gas milage. A Buick Skylark with a 401 from the days of no smog equipment
should to it like a rocket. I know a lot of people on the list feel its better
to be safe than sorry and tow their A/S's with trucks but I think sometimes
that can be overkill. The Airstream is so well balanced and lightweight,
especially the older ones that a good sized car, including the early Buick Skylark
that was considered a mid size but is now larger that a fullsize should do
very well.
